Scope

This standard applies to single-phase instrument transformers of a nominal system voltage of 115 kV and above with capacitive insulation system for line-to-ground connection and for both indoor and outdoor application. This standard is intended for use as a supplement to IEEE Std C57.13 and as a basis for performance and safety of equipment. It also describes test sequences, criteria, methods and documentation for the test.

Purpose

The purpose of this standard is to supplement the IEEE Std C57.13 - IEEE Standard Requirements for Instrument Transformers with specific requirements to single-phase instrument transformers of a nominal system voltage of 115 kV and above, with capacitive insulation system for line-to-ground connection and for both indoor and outdoor application.
